ICD-10-CMPartial traumatic amputation of right foot, level unspecified, initial encounter
This diagnosis describes a traumatic injury where a portion of the right foot has been severed, but not completely detached. The specific anatomical level of the amputation within the foot is not documented or is unknown. This indicates a significant injury requiring immediate medical attention.
This code is appropriate for initial encounters when a patient presents with a traumatic partial loss of their right foot. It is used when the documentation clearly states a partial amputation and does not specify a more precise level (e.g., partial amputation of the right great toe, partial amputation of the right midfoot).
